Does Woodman’s Accept EBT Cards?

Yes, Woodman’s does accept EBT cards. This means you can use your benefits to purchase eligible food items at their stores.

What Can You Buy with EBT at Woodman’s?

EBT benefits can be used to buy specific food items. This is set by the government, and Woodman’s follows those rules. Generally, your EBT card can be used to purchase things like:

  • Fruits and Vegetables
  • Meat, Poultry, and Fish
  • Dairy Products
  • Breads and Cereals

Items that are *not* usually covered include things like:

  1. Alcoholic beverages
  2. Tobacco products
  3. Non-food items like cleaning supplies
  4. Pet food

How to Pay with EBT at Woodman’s

Using your EBT card at Woodman’s is very similar to using a debit or credit card. At the checkout, after your groceries are scanned, let the cashier know you’re paying with EBT. They will then:

  1. Ask you to swipe your EBT card.
  2. Prompt you to enter your PIN (Personal Identification Number). This PIN is super important – keep it secret!
  3. Deduct the eligible items from your EBT balance. Any remaining amount will be paid with another method, like cash or a different card.
  4. Give you a receipt that will show your EBT balance after the purchase.

Checking Your EBT Balance at Woodman’s

It’s important to know how much money you have left on your EBT card. Woodman’s makes it easy to check your balance. You can:

Method Details
At the Checkout Ask the cashier to check your balance before or after you shop.
Receipts Your receipt often shows your remaining balance.
Customer Service You can call customer service.

Checking your balance beforehand can help you plan your shopping trip, avoiding any surprises at checkout. It’s a helpful way to manage your benefits effectively.

Also, many states provide online portals or mobile apps where you can also see your EBT balance and transaction history.
